What are Air Filter Papers?
Air filter papers are specialized papers designed to filter out pollutants and particles from the air. They are typically made from a combination of natural and synthetic fibers, which provide a high level of filtration efficiency. These papers are used in various applications, including industrial air filtration, commercial HVAC systems, and residential air purifiers. By using air filter papers, individuals and organizations can reduce the presence of harmful VOCs, dust particles, and other airborne contaminants.

Application Areas of Air Filter Papers
Air filter papers have a wide range of applications, including:
* Industrial air filtration: Air filter papers are used in industrial settings to remove pollutants and particles from the air, creating a safer working environment.
* Commercial HVAC systems: These filter papers are used in commercial HVAC systems to improve indoor air quality and reduce energy consumption.
* Residential air purifiers: Air filter papers are used in residential air purifiers to remove pollutants and particles from the air, creating a healthier indoor environment.
* Medical facilities: Air filter papers are used in medical facilities to remove harmful bacteria and viruses from the air, creating a safer environment for patients and staff.
* Aerospace and automotive industries: Air filter papers are used in these industries to remove pollutants and particles from the air, ensuring a safer and healthier working environment.
